Reliving Art through the Art Poems of Amanda Holiday

Visual artist Amanda Holiday is constantly reinventing herself. Followers of Diversity Business will remember her name and work from the ‘Creative Goddesses from the African Diaspora’ series in which she described herself as a Creative Polymath. (See link below).

In this recorded interview, Amanda talks about the works of art that have inspired her new collection of poems, simply called; ‘The Art Poems.’
